Yes John, I also think 'Blue Spanish Eyes' does mean sad. Even lyrics like 'Tear drops are falling from your Spanish eyes' sound like something sad. However among Hispanics people world there is a dispute about it. The Spanish version has nothing to do with the English original lyrics, is totally different, and 'blue' is assumed as the character's eyes colour.
That happened because English lyrics were difficult to translate to Spanish with a meaningful metric and rhyme to the Hispanic audience. Which ultimately were the main factor for artist producers in that time, to get a successful hit song. Interesting.
